| | | William Stacey Black Monastery Outlawed Viking warband leader Asgrim learns of a great treasure hidden away on the Frankish island of Noirmoutier, the mysterious Black Monastery. But Asgrim has been tricked. Deep beneath the stones of the monastery, an unearthly evil has been set free—a demon that wears the skins of its victims. Now, Asgrim must team with a suspected Frankish witch to stop this demonic force before it's unleashed upon the world. Genre: Sci-Fi & Fantasy, Travel & Adventure |
| | | Donovan Day Get Back— Imagine Saving John Lennon Lenny Funk “time slips” backwards where he meets some of his musical heroes. But he also has to make some difficult and heartbreaking decisions: Can he achieve the impossible—stop John Lennon’s assassin? Should he change the course of history? What are the consequences if he does?
